Named after King Abdullah 2, this is a popular reef for
divers, there is a beautiful fan coral on top of the
reef and here you get large shoals of pennant fish.
Torpedo rays are common here. You usually start the dive
exploring the reef with the fan coral and then cross
over the gulley and make your way south along the reef,
turning north when air supply is dwindling and come back
in the shallows were you get huge shoals of fusiliers
ending up at the mooring. Hawksbill Turtles are often
spotted on this site. |
